Apply a disinfectant, kill the germs — right? It's not that easy. With the advent of modern disinfectants, many of us may feel a false sense of security when using germicides. However scientists are finding germs are apparently smarter, tougher and more organized than anyone ever imagined. Recent discoveries have shown that bacteria on damp surfaces do not remain as isolated and free floating life forms but communicate and colonize with other germs to build a tough, protective biofilm that can withstand even the strongest disinfectants.
